In what ways can businesses leverage social media platforms to gather real-time feedback from customers and measure the impact of their customer-centric culture initiatives on brand reputation and loyalty?
Businesses can leverage social media platforms by actively monitoring and engaging with customer comments, reviews, and messages to gather real-time feedback. They can use analytics tools to track metrics such as engagement rates, sentiment analysis, and customer satisfaction scores to measure the impact of their customer-centric culture initiatives. By responding promptly to customer feedback, addressing concerns, and incorporating suggestions into their strategies, businesses can improve brand reputation and build customer loyalty. Additionally, conducting surveys or polls on social media can provide valuable insights into customer preferences and opinions, helping businesses tailor their offerings to better meet customer needs.
